Saving a City's Public Art

Avoiding traffic jams in Los Angeles may be impossible, but the city's colorful freeway murals(壁畫)can brighten even the worst commute. Paintings that depict(描述)famous people and historical scenes cover office buildings and freeway walls all access the city. With a collection of more than 2,000 murals, Los Angeles is the unofficial mural capital of the world.
